Salisbury will mark the 81st anniversary of VE Day with a remembrance ceremony this week.
Organised by the Royal British Legion, it takes place at the War Memorial in Guildhall Square on Thursday.
Proceedings begin just before 11am, followed by a two-minute silence.
The event honours those who served and lost their lives during the Second World War.
Residents are being encouraged to attend and pay their respects.
